ay4480是什么?如何正确使用?
作者:佚名|分类:游戏问答|浏览:149|发布时间:2025-01-20 03:24:44
ay4480是一种高性能的工业级微控制器,由意法半导体(STMicroelectronics)公司生产。它属于STM32系列,是一款基于ARM Cortex-M4内核的32位微控制器。ay4480因其强大的处理能力、丰富的外设资源和低功耗特性,被广泛应用于工业控制、汽车电子、医疗设备、消费电子等领域。
ay4480是什么?
ay4480作为STM32系列的一员,具有以下特点:
1. 处理器核心:采用ARM Cortex-M4内核,主频最高可达180MHz,支持浮点运算单元(FPU)。
2. 存储资源:内置512KB闪存和96KB SRAM,支持外部存储扩展。
3. 外设资源:包括多个定时器、ADC(模数转换器)、DAC(数模转换器)、UART、SPI、I2C、CAN、USB等。
4. 电源管理:支持多种电源模式,包括正常模式、睡眠模式、停机模式等,以降低功耗。
5. 工作温度:支持-40℃至+105℃的工作温度范围,适用于各种恶劣环境。
6. 封装形式:提供LQFP100、LQFP64、TSSOP48等多种封装形式,方便用户选择。
如何正确使用ay4480?
正确使用ay4480需要遵循以下步骤:
1. 硬件设计:
根据应用需求选择合适的封装形式。
设计电路板,确保电源、时钟、复位等基本电路的可靠性。
连接外设,如ADC、DAC、UART等,并配置相应的引脚。
2. 软件设计:
选择合适的开发环境,如Keil、IAR、STM32CubeIDE等。
编写初始化代码,配置时钟、外设等。
编写主程序,实现所需功能。
3. 调试与测试:
使用调试器(如ST-Link、J-Link等)进行程序下载和调试。
检查程序运行是否稳定,外设工作是否正常。
4. 注意事项:
避免在高温、高湿等恶劣环境下使用。
注意电源设计,防止电源波动影响微控制器工作。
合理配置外设,避免资源浪费。
相关问答
1. ay4480与STM32F103相比有哪些优势?
答:ay4480相比STM32F103,具有更高的主频、更丰富的外设资源和更低的功耗,适用于对性能要求较高的应用。
2. 如何选择合适的开发环境?
答:根据个人喜好和项目需求选择合适的开发环境。Keil、IAR、STM32CubeIDE等都是常用的开发环境。
3. ay4480的ADC转换速度是多少?
答:ay4480的ADC转换速度最高可达2.4MSps(每秒百万次采样),具体速度取决于ADC分辨率和采样率。
4. 如何降低ay4480的功耗?
答:通过合理配置时钟、选择合适的电源模式、关闭不必要的模块等方式降低功耗。
5. ay4480是否支持CAN通信?
答:是的,ay4480内置CAN控制器,支持CAN通信。
通过以上内容,相信大家对ay4480有了更深入的了解。在实际应用中,合理选择和使用ay4480,可以充分发挥其性能优势,为项目带来更好的效果。